seekandsubmit.com domain details

already registered

rank: 420228

best rank: 420228

known ips: 69.164.223.52 (5113) 3.216.121.17 (8773) 54.85.65.140 (8873) 13.248.216.40 (40982) 76.223.65.111 (2379) 54.90.100.37 (79)